Originally Posted by bigric09
2 step is great on carbon especially
watch what u say. carbon carbon holds great when launching, usually when u slip it first to heat it up, but be careful what u wish for in a carbon carbon clutch. a friend of mine up in hickory, nc tore his tranny apart (syncros went) launching with a rps carbon carbon clutch in his 9 mr and had only 420hp to the wheels. purchase a carbon clutch=purchasing a tre/shep tranny also. exedy twin hd is what i'd recommend unless u have an upgraded tranny.
